These is a list of edX' projects and resources in Transifex, and their edX owners, who pull strings for the resources they oversee into Transifex.

This page was updated as part of the 2021 Docs Hackathon, but work must be done to continue to update:

  • the yellow cells in the “Web Applications and Services” table,

  • and all the rest of the tables on this page.

Color coding:

Yellow - Needs to be updated if no longer true.

Web Applications and Services

 Resource Name

Repository

Owner

How often are po/json files updated?

How often are translations pulled to Git repo?

analytics-dashboard

edx-analytics-dashboard

Cosmonauts, Simon Chen

Daily automatic updates

Process

Weekly on Sundays

Process

analytics-dashboard-js

edx-analytics-dashboard

Cosmonauts, Simon Chen

Daily automatic updates

Process

Weekly on Sundays

Process

course_discovery

course-discovery

Vanguards, Waheed Ahmed (Deactivated)

Daily automatic updates

Process

Weekly on Sundays

Process


course_discovery-js

course-discovery

Vanguards, Waheed Ahmed (Deactivated)

Daily automatic updates

Process

Weekly on Sundays

Process

credentials

credentials

Aperture, Albert (AJ) St. Aubin (Deactivated)

Daily automatic updates

Process

Weekly on Sundays

Process

credentials-js

credentials

Aperture, Albert (AJ) St. Aubin (Deactivated)

Every release if there are changes (no fixed cadence)

Weekly on Sundays (if there are changes)

django-partial

edx-platform

Arch Bom owns edx-platform, but Community Engineering should probably own this

Weekly

Process

Every release (weekly)

Process

django-studio

edx-platform

Arch Bom owns edx-platform, but Community Engineering should probably own this

Weekly

Process

Every release (weekly)

Process

djangojs-partial

edx-platform

Arch Bom owns edx-platform, but Community Engineering should probably own this

Weekly

Process

Every release (weekly)

Process

djangojs-studio

edx-platform

Arch Bom owns edx-platform, but Community Engineering should probably own this

Weekly

Process

Every release (weekly)

Process

ecommerce

ecommerce

Purchase, Emma Green (Deactivated)

Daily automatic updates

Process

Weekly on Sundays

Process

ecommerce-js

ecommerce

Purchase, Emma Green (Deactivated)

Daily automatic updates

Process

Weekly on Sundays

Process

edx-marketing-site-frontend (what is this?)





edx-proctoring

edx-proctoring

Cosmonauts, Simon Chen

Every release if there are changes (no fixed cadence)

No process in place

edx-proctoring-js

edx-proctoring

Cosmonauts, Simon Chen

Every release if there are changes (no fixed cadence)

No process in place

frontend-app-account

frontend-app-account

Community Engineering

Every release if there are changes (no fixed cadence)

Weekly on Sundays (if there are changes)

frontend-app-authn

frontend-app-authn

Vanguards, Waheed Ahmed (Deactivated)

Every release if there are changes (no fixed cadence)

Weekly on Sundays (if there are changes)

frontend-app-course-authoring

frontend-app-course-authoring

TNL, Jeremy Ristau

Every release if there are changes (no fixed cadence)

Weekly on Sundays (if there are changes)

frontend-app-ecommerce

frontend-app-ecommerce

Purchase, Emma Green (Deactivated)

Every release if there are changes (no fixed cadence)

Weekly on Sundays (if there are changes)

frontend-app-learning

frontend-app-learning

Engage, Jason Myatt (Deactivated)

Every release if there are changes (no fixed cadence)

Weekly on Sundays (if there are changes)

frontend-app-payment

frontend-app-payment

Purchase, Emma Green (Deactivated)

Every release if there are changes (no fixed cadence)

Weekly on Sundays (if there are changes)

frontend-app-profile

frontend-app-profile

Community Engineering

Every release if there are changes (no fixed cadence)

Weekly on Sundays (if there are changes)

frontend-component-footer

frontend-component-footer

Community Engineering

Every release if there are changes (no fixed cadence)

Weekly on Sundays (if there are changes)

frontend-component-footer-edx

frontend-component-footer-edx

Community Engineering

Every release if there are changes (no fixed cadence)

Weekly on Sundays (if there are changes)

frontend-component-header-edx

frontend-component-header-edx

Community Engineering

Every release if there are changes (no fixed cadence)

Weekly on Sundays (if there are changes)

mako

edx-platform

Arch Bom owns edx-platform, but Community Engineering should probably own this

Weekly

Process

Every release (weekly)

Process

mako-studio

edx-platform

Arch Bom owns edx-platform, but Community Engineering should probably own this

Weekly

Process

Every release (weekly)

Process

notifier-django

notifier


Every release if there are changes (no fixed cadence)

No process in place

openassessment

edx-ora2


Every release, if there are changes (no fixed cadence)

Process

Every release (weekly)

Process

openassessment-js

edx-ora2


Every release if there are changes (no fixed cadence)

Process

Every release (weekly)

Process

support-messaging

Isolated po file, no repo


Updated August 2016

As needed. Support team copy-pastes manually from Transifex project, as needed

underscore

edx-platform

Arch Bom owns edx-platform, but Community Engineering should probably own this

Weekly

Process

Every release (weekly)

Process

underscore-studio

edx-platform

Arch Bom owns edx-platform, but Community Engineering should probably own this

Weekly

Process

Every release (weekly)

Process

wiki

edx-platform


Weekly

Process

Every release (weekly)

Process

comments-service - deprecated

cs_comments_service


Updated in August 2016

Process

No process in place due only English strings being used in the production version.

programs

programs

Cosmonauts, Simon Chen

Daily automatic updates

Process

Weekly on Sundays

Process


Anything from "Mobile Apps" and below has not been updated since circa 2017. These tables should be checked by the owning teams to see if the information is still accurate, and updated if not.

Mobile Apps

Resource Name

Owner

How often are po files updated?

How often are translations pulled to Git repo?

app-localizable-countries

Mobile team, Verdan Mahmood (Deactivated)

once before release of a new version to the app / play stores

Process

automatically pushed to transifex via jenkins on commits to master. 

app-localizable-languages

same as above

same as above

same as above

app-localizable-profiles

app-localizable-whatsnew

android-app-errors

android-app-labels

android-app-strings

ios-app-info-strings

ios-app-localizable-strings

XBlocks

Resource Name

Owner

How often are po files updated?

How often are translations pulled to Git repo?

Drag and Drop V2

Solutions, Natalia Berdnikov (Deactivated), Matthew Drayer

Daily automatic updates

Process

Once manually in December 2016. No automated process in place.

Image Explorer

Solutions, Natalia Berdnikov (Deactivated), Matthew Drayer

Daily automatic updates

Process

Once manually in December 2016. No automated process in place.

 LTI Consumer

Solutions, Natalia Berdnikov (Deactivated), Matthew Drayer

Daily automatic updates

Process

Once manually in December 2016. No automated process in place.

Recommender

Solutions, Natalia Berdnikov (Deactivated), Matthew Drayer

Daily automatic updates

Process

Once manually in December 2016. No automated process in place.

UBCPI Peer Instruction

Solutions, Natalia Berdnikov (Deactivated), Matthew Drayer

Daily automatic updates

Process

Once manually in December 2016. No automated process in place.

xblock-poll

Solutions, Natalia Berdnikov (Deactivated), Matthew Drayer

Daily automatic updates

Process

Once manually in December 2016. No automated process in place.

Themes

 Resource Name

Repository

Owner

How often are po files updated?

How often are translations pulled to Git repo?

themes

TBA

Solutions,

Douglas Hall (Deactivated)

No process yet

No process yet

Named Releases

Resource Name

Owner

How often updated?

release-dogwood

Open edX: Ned Batchelder (Deactivated)

N/A, is compiled once prior to release

release-dogwood-js

Open edX: Ned Batchelder (Deactivated)

N/A, is compiled once prior to release

DemoX Course

 Resource Name

Owner

SRT EDXSPCPJ2014-D010300_TCPT.srt

unknown

SRT EDXSPCPJ2014-D010501_TCPT.srt

unknown

SRT EDXSPCPJ2014-D010600_TCPT.srt

unknown

SRT EDXSPCPJ2014-D010704_TCPT.srt

unknown

SRT EDXSPCPJ2014-D020100_TCPT.srt

unknown

SRT EDXSPCPJSP13-H010000_100.srt

unknown

SRT HowItWorks.srt

unknown

SRT WELEN112T314-G2301D1_TCPT.srt

unknown

edX 101

Resource Name 

Owner

SRT EDXSPCPJ2014-C011100_TCPT.srt

unknown

SRT EDXSPCPJ2014-C011202_TCPT.srt

unknown

SRT EDXSPCPJ2014-C011203_TCPT.srt

unknown

SRT EDXSPCPJ2014-C011802_TCPT.srt

unknown

SRT EDXSPCPJ2014-C011900_TCPT.srt

unknown

SRT EDXSPCPJ2014-C012100_TCPT.srt

unknown

SRT EDXSPCPJ2014-D010100_TCPT.srt

unknown

SRT EDXSPCPJ2014-D010400_TCPT.srt

unknown

SRT EDXSPCPJSP13-I0101R0_100.srt

unknown

SRT General Tips - EDXSPCPJ2014-C012201_TCPT.srt

unknown

SRT Introduction to Tablet Capture - EDXSPCPJ2014-G050104_DTH_1_of_3.srt

unknown

SRT Introduction to Video - EDXSPCPJ2014-C010900_TCPT.srt

unknown

SRT Phase 1 Overview - EDXSPCPJ2014-C011300_TCPT.srt

unknown

SRT Phase 1 Overview - EDXSPCPJ2014-C011300_TCPT.srt

unknown

SRT Phase 2 Overview - EDXSPCPJ2014-C011400_TCPT.srt

unknown

SRT Phase 3 Overview - EDXSPCPJ2014-C011500_TCPT.srt

unknown

SRT Phase 4 Overview - EDXSPCPJ2014-C011602_TCPT.srt

unknown

SRT Phase 5 Overview - EDXSPCPJ2014-C011700_TCPT.srt

unknown

SRT Recording Your Tablet Capture - EDXSPCPJ2014-G050203_DTH_3_of_3.srt

unknown

SRT Sal Khan Tablet Capture - EDXSPCPJ2014-C011000_100.srt

unknown

SRT Setting up Your Tablet Capture - EDXSPCPJ2014-G040105_DTH_2_of_3.srt

unknown

SRT The Course About Video - EDXSPCPJ2014-C010800_TCPT.srt

unknown

SRT Video Recording Best Practices - EDXSPCPJSP13-G020202_100.srt

unknown

SRT Welcome to edX101 - EDXSPCPJT313-G000000_100.srt

unknown